Expressing "again" in the future with "zai"
再 is "again" for repetitions that haven't happened yet.
再 + Verb
How it works
我下次再来 — I'll come again next time. 再见 is literally "see you again".
For a repetition that already happened, Chinese uses 又 instead. That split — 再 for the future, 又 for the past — has no English equivalent and is worth memorising early.
再 also means "then" in sequences: 先洗手,再吃饭.
Examples
wǒ xià cì zài lái
我下次再来。
I'll come again next time.
qǐng zài shuō yí biàn
请再说一遍。
Please say it once more.
wǒ men míng tiān zài tán ba
我们明天再谈吧。
Let's talk about it again tomorrow.
